Navigation

    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Popular
    • Users
    • Groups
    • Search
    1. Home
    2. Tags
    3. geburtstagslist
    Log in to post
    • Mitglieder: Liste der Geburtstage
      Fragen • filter geburtstage geburtstagslist mitgliederliste • • Dominik Sigmund

      2
      2
      Posts
      70
      Views
      0
      Votes

      @Dominik-Sigmund sagte in Mitglieder: Liste der Geburtstage:

      Diese schaut ja in die Zukunft.

      Also bei mir beginnt die Geburtstagsliste mit "In den letzten 7 Tagen"! Das ist doch genau das, was du brauchst.

    • Geburtstagsliste auf eine bestimmte Gruppe beschränken
      Feature-Wünsche Web • geburtstage geburtstagslist • • MaxStro

      5
      5
      Posts
      264
      Views
      2
      Votes

      Hier gibts übrigens nen ausführlichen Post von unserem Product-Owner zu diesem Thema:
      https://forum.church.tools/topic/4545/geburtstage-im-dashboard-für-freischalten-ohne-dabei-alle-personen-und-geb-daten-offenzulegen/11

    • P

      Auswählen, ob Geburtsjahre auf Geburtstagsliste erscheinen
      Feature-Wünsche Web • geburtsjahr geburtstagslist • • pascalroensch

      2
      2
      Posts
      138
      Views
      3
      Votes

      hier gibt's schon ein FR in die Richtung: https://forum.church.tools/topic/4545/geburtstage-im-dashboard-für-freischalten-ohne-dabei-alle-personen-und-geb-daten-offenzulegen/14

    • Geburtstagsliste per API Aufruf
      ChurchTools Schnittstellen • geburtstagslist • • chs

      12
      12
      Posts
      2272
      Views
      0
      Votes

      ?

      Im Prinzip genauso wie das weiter oben, nur dass ich das in eine Tabelle einordne und auf die zusätzlichen Funktionen verzichte (Das Login vorher und die Grundstruktur meine Homepage lasse ich mal aus Platzgründen beiseite):

      $host = 'instanz.churchtools.de'; $user = 'e-mail@domain.de'; $pw = 'MeinPasswortIstGeheim'; $w = 0; $d = 5; echo ''."\n"; echo ''."\n"; echo ''."\n"; echo 'Nachname'."\n"; echo 'Vorname'."\n"; echo 'Tage'."\n"; echo 'Alter'."\n"; echo 'Status'."\n"; echo ''."\n"; if($d < 1) $d = 1; if($d > 8) $d = 8; $from = 7-date("N") + (7 * ($w-1)); // Tagesdifferenz zu "heute" für den Sonntag (Startdatum) der gewünschten Woche $to = $from - 1 + $d * 7; // Tagesdifferenz zu "heute" für das Enddatum nach $d Wochen $ts = mktime(0,0,0,date("n"),date("j")+$from,date("Y")); // Lesbares Datum des Start-Sonntags //echo date("d.m.Y", $ts)."\n"; // Now get birthday data $url = 'https://'.$host.'/index.php?q=churchdb/ajax'; $data = array('func' => 'getBirthdayList', "from" => $from, "to" => $to); $oData = sendRequest($url,$data); //print_r($oData->data); foreach ($oData->data as $dataset) { // print_r($dataset); echo ''."\n"; echo ''.$dataset->name.''."\n"; echo ''.$dataset->vorname.''."\n"; echo ''.$dataset->diffDays.''."\n"; echo ''.$dataset->age.''."\n"; echo ''.$dataset->status.''."\n"; echo ''."\n"; } echo ''."\n"; echo ''; echo ''.date("d.m.Y", $ts)."\n";

      Wie schon gesagt, das ist zum Üben, sehr stark an den obigen Schnippseln angelehnt, nur dass hier w=0 die aktuelle Woche wäre, oben wäre die aktuelle Woche die 1 gewesen, also eigentlich nichts Neues.

    • L

      [CT] Geburtstagsliste auf Startseite nur mit Mitgliedern
      Fragen • geburtstagslist startseite • • LouR

      7
      7
      Posts
      1328
      Views
      0
      Votes

      @simonruehl Alles klar, vielen Dank euch beiden!

    • Geburtsdatum ohne Geburtsjahr
      Feature-Wünsche Web • geburtsjahr geburtstagslist • • feg-lb

      2
      2
      Posts
      793
      Views
      0
      Votes

      und wenn das Geburtsjahr gesperrt ist, dann natürlich auch keine Altersangabe neben dem Bild:
      Unbenannt.JPG